New here but grew up in pgh. I just picked up the half life anthology and I am remembering all the bands I was into growing up. I remember Eviction, B&R and Castle Blood. I still have the eviction cd and also a necracedia record. I have a comp record called Lube Job. It has doomwatch, necracedia, SFA and another band on it.

Anyone else remember other bands from the late 80's or early 90's that can jog my memory?

I know todd from eviction is now doing the cheats. I dig them too.
